The new vulture

Home Forums The Flight Deck The new vulture


Viewing 1 post (of 1 total)
  • Author
  • #939
    vulture 8

    So by request I’m going to do a build tread. I’d like to here and see everyone else out there that has a vulture,and if any Arizona people you get bonus points.👍🤪

Viewing 1 post (of 1 total)
  • You must be logged in to reply to this topic.